Stone column installation services involve the strategic placement of vertical columns filled with compacted gravel or stone beneath the ground surface. This technique helps improve soil stability by reinforcing weak or compressible soils, providing a solid foundation for structures such as homes, garages, or additions. The process typically includes drilling or excavation to create holes where the stone columns are inserted, then filling and compacting the material to ensure strong support. This method is often chosen for its effectiveness in stabilizing problematic soils without the need for extensive excavation or foundation replacement.
Many property owners turn to stone column installation to address specific ground-related issues that threaten the stability of their structures. Common problems include uneven or sinking foundations, shifting slopes, or areas prone to settlement due to soft or loose soils. By installing stone columns, these issues can be mitigated, helping to prevent future damage and costly repairs. This service is also effective for properties with expansive clay soils or areas where groundwater movement causes soil movement, as it helps distribute loads more evenly and reduces the risk of structural movement over time.

What are stone columns used for in construction? Stone columns are used to improve soil stability and support foundations by increasing load-bearing capacity and reducing settlement.
How do local contractors install stone columns? Contractors typically install stone columns by excavating holes, filling them with compacted stone material, and ensuring proper alignment and depth for stability.
Are stone columns suitable for all types of soil? Stone columns are most effective in soft or loose soils where soil improvement is needed, but a professional assessment can determine their suitability for specific conditions.
What maintenance is required after stone column installation? Stone columns generally require minimal maintenance, but periodic inspections can help ensure they remain effective over time.
